Water Cleanup and Restoration Process
Every water damages require a unique solution because each one is the little bit different. But on the other hand, water cleanup and restorations’ general process remain the same. So here I am going share with you a highlight of our complete process through which our company restore your property to its pre-loss condition.
Step 1> UTDRS.com services begins with a single phone call by you. We provide our clients immediate actions because it is so crucial in case of water damage to respond right-a-way.
Step 2> The process begins with a complete inspection of your property which also includes damage assessments. Our team members, first of all, define the scope of the damage so that our client is able to develop an appropriate plan of action.
Step 3> After the inspection, the next step is water extraction. This step will remove the majority of the standing water from your property. Utah Disaster Restoration Service performs a thorough water extraction which it will help to reduce the drying time as well as secondary water damage.
Step 4> At first glance your walls and floor may look dry after the water removal step but your walls and floors could still be wet. Our technicians will assess the situation and if possible save materials that can be saved. In many cases with drywall it may have to be replaced. In this case our experts carpenters will come in to rebuild anything that needs to be rebuild.
Step 5> The last phase is a deep cleaning of all surfaces. Including floors, walls, furniture, clothing, and upholstery damaged by the water.
